Vous êtes sur la page 1sur 12

INFORMATIQUE DE GESTION

MASTER 1ère ANNEE

2020/2021

M. Mohamed Amir ABBAS


m.a.abbas@hec.dz
STRUCTURATION des DONNÉES
• Codification
• C’est un système qui permet de donner un CODE UNIQUE (nom ou un
numéro) à chaque objet ou entité pour faciliter le repérage et la gestion

• Exemple : Quartier, Rue, Compte comptable, Client, Véhicule…


STRUCTURATION des DONNÉES
• Codification ? Pourquoi ?
• Traitement par Homme – machine

• Structuration des données

• Design du SI
STRUCTURATION des DONNÉES
• Codification ? Pourquoi ?
STRUCTURATION des DONNÉES
• Codification
RAPIDE

• Le système de codification doit répondre aux principes


suivants:
• Permettre de codifier rapidement tous les objets
• Permettre un repérage rapide EVOLUTIF CODIFICATION FACILE

• S'adapter aux différents types d’objet (structuré ou non)


• Prendre en compte l'évolution rapide des objets.
• Pouvoir se réaliser progressivement en fonction des moyens
disponibles (financiers et humains). ADAPTATIF
STRUCTURATION des DONNÉES
• Codification

• METHEDOLOGIE : (3W 1H)


• WHAT ? Déterminer L’OBJECTIF

• WHY ? Identification du système EXISTANT

• WHO ? Déterminer l’équipe de codification (EXPERT)

• HOW ?
• Découpage des objets “ensembles”

• Déterminer un sens de progression (AXES)

• Choisir le système de construction


STRUCTURATION des DONNÉES
• Codification

• Exemple : Immatriculation Véhicule


3 groupes de chiffres séparés par un espace :

• 1er groupe : 5 chiffres, dont le 0 initial, qui correspond au numéro de


dossier du véhicule ;

• 2e groupe, composé de 3 chiffres : le premier permet d'identifier le


type de véhicule
(1 un véhicule familial, 2 pour un poids lourd, 3 voiture commerciale, 4
bus , 5 tracteur d semi remorque ,6 tracteur , 7 engins, 8 remorque, 9
moto .) ; les deux suivants renvoient à l'année de mise en circulation du
véhicule ;

• 3e groupe : 2 chiffres qui identifient la wilaya d'immatriculation.


STRUCTURATION des DONNÉES
• Etude de cas : BD Commercial?

• 1ies cas : Vente en ligne

Conception d’une base de données pour le site de commerce électronique de


l’entreprise PixPoint, les objectifs de ce site sont :

- Présenter les produits dans une boutique virtuelle à la disposition de tout le


monde
- Gestion des transactions commerciales en ligne (paniers des clients),
- Gestion des tâches de payement en ligne pour chaque vente,
- Gestion de la livraison des produits pour chaque vente,
STRUCTURATION des DONNÉES
• Etude de cas : BD Commercial?

• 1ies cas : Vente en ligne (SOLUTION)

: Table optionnelle (non citée dans l’énoncé)


STRUCTURATION des DONNÉES
• Etude de cas : BD Commercial?
• 2ième cas : Banque
La banque WIXI vous demande de l’aider à concevoir une BDD permettant de gérer ses clients, les comptes et les
opérations effectuées sur ces comptes.

1- A l’arrivée d’un nouveau client, la banque lui attribue un numéro et enregistre son nom, son téléphone et son
adresse. Un client peut être titulaire de plusieurs comptes et un compte peut avoir plusieurs titulaires susceptibles d’y
appliquer des opérations.

2- Il existe trois types de comptes : les comptes courant, les comptes de revolving et les comptes d’épargne.

3- Pour tout compte, on enregistre son numéro, son type, sa date de création, la balance actuelle du compte et son
statut (« ouvert », « bloqué », « fermé »).

4- Les clients peuvent réaliser tout type d’opérations sur les comptes : opération au guichet (débit, crédit), opération
de dépôt ou d’émission de chèque, opération de carte bleu, virement.

5- A chaque opération on répertorie le compte concerné, le client auteur de l’opération, le type de l’opération, le
montant, la date et l’état de l’opération.
STRUCTURATION des DONNÉES
• Etude de cas : BD Commercial?
• 2ième cas : Banque (SOLUTION)

: Table optionnelle (non


citée dans l’énoncé)
STRUCTURATION des DONNÉES
• Codification

CODE CLIENT CODE OPERATION CODE PRODUIT


Type + N° Séquentiel Type + Année + N° Seq Fournisseur + N° Seq

Vente en ligne Expl: Expl: Expl:


M02501 V20/02501 Fb03/0501
F00233 P20/23002 Fc10/8302

N° Agence + N° Seq Type + Mois/Année + N° Seq


Banque
Expl: Expl:
16/02501 JV0120-1602501
23/00233 PC1219-2300233

Vous aimerez peut-être aussi